Need more fishing threads, here goes.

After not fishing much last year, and working a lot of hours because my company sells professional liability insurance to nursing homes, I needed to decompress this year. My wife gave me permission to spend time and money on the water to make up for a tough year.

I've learned a TON from folks here, who informed me of some of teh great and varied fisheries we are blessed with, and i've hit quite a few so far...

trip #1, ice fishing for the first time ever, with some cub scouts and Connecticut guide Paul Mueller.

trip #2, took my 11 year old with captain mike Roy to the Housatonic River in April, caught 70+ schoolies on super light tackle.

trip #3, I was invited on a haddock trip to Gloucester, had a boat limit by 10 AM on the Hard Merchandise of Wicked Tuna fame.

trip #4, took my 14 year old for black sea bass in early June with captain Rich Antonino and limited out on some nice fish.

trip #5, took my 14 year-old and some of his basketball teammates on a 6-pack boat out of Pt Judith, caught a mess of stripers, blues, and sea bass at Block.

trip #6, took my 14 year old on a charter trip to Block at night to drift eels on light tackle, boated 15 stripers between the 2 of us, he caught his best at 46 pounds.

have a few more trips scheduled. I haven't had a stinker trip yet, not even close. Best, my kids are really getting into it. 68209
